Abstract

A conjugated diene rubber of the present invention is prepared from conjugated diene polymer chains, wherein the conjugated diene polymer chains each has an active end at one end and an isoprene block at least at the other end, the isoprene block contains 70 wt % or more isoprene monomer units, and the active ends of at least part of the conjugated diene polymer chains are modified with a compound having a >C═O group as a functional group. This provides (i) a tire that has an excellent strength, excellent low-heat buildup property, and excellent wet grip property and (ii) a rubber composition and a conjugated diene rubber that are suitably used to produce the tire.
